Meaning

Stationary lead acid (SLA) batteries are rechargeable energy storage devices designed for stationary applications where reliable backup power is essential. These batteries utilize lead plates immersed in a sulfuric acid electrolyte to store and release energy, offering robust performance and longevity. They are widely used in telecommunications infrastructure, data centers, utilities, and industrial facilities to ensure uninterrupted power supply (UPS) during grid failures or when additional power is needed.

Category-wise Insights

Each category of SLA batteries serves specific industry needs:

  • AGM Batteries: Absorbed Glass Mat (AGM) batteries offer spill-proof, maintenance-free operation ideal for UPS, telecommunications, and renewable energy applications.
  • Gel Batteries: Gel electrolyte batteries provide enhanced safety, deep cycle capabilities, and long-term reliability for industrial, solar, and remote power applications.
  • Flooded Batteries: Flooded lead-acid batteries are cost-effective solutions for stationary power, providing high energy density and robust performance in demanding environments.
